Is the title of a magazine article italicized?

No. Sections of published workschapters, magazine articles, acts within a play, editorials, etc.are placed within quotation marks rather than italicized:

Chapter 6 of A Thousand Days, entitled "Prelude to the New 

Frontier,"presents an analysis of the economic and political

issues leading to President Kennedy's election.
Last month's National Geographic featured an article by Pan

Wenshi of Beijing University entitled "New Hope for China's

Giant Pandas."
The editorial "Keep Light Rail on Track," which appeared in

this morning's edition of the Tribune, presents a solid case

in support of the proposed rapid-transit program.
